Overview

Designing for Remembrance offers a unique insight into the personal, political, financial, and artistic challenges involved in designing a national memorial. Serving as the Architect-of-Record for the Vietnam Veterans Memorial in Washington, DC, William P. Lecky worked closely with Maya Lin. His firm also served as architects for the Korean War Veterans Memorial on the National Mall. Included in the book are discussions about two other memorials designed by Lecky, as well as his reflections on the World War II Memorial, the Pentagon Memorial, and the World Trade Center 9/11 Memorial in New York.

About the Author

William P. Lecky, FAIA. A graduate of the University of Virginia School of Architecture, William Lecky is perhaps best known for his work as Architect-of-Record for the Vietnam Veterans Memorial and as Architect for the Korean War Veterans Memorial, both on the National Mall. But in addition, he has enjoyed design opportunities, ranging from several projects at the White House, the Blair House, the Vice-President’s House, the National Building Museum, several of the Smithsonian Museums, the National Zoo, the National Children’s Center, and numerous government agencies, as well as new custom homes and residential renovations.

Awards. Mr. Lecky has appeared in newspaper articles, television interviews and documentaries for the Discovery Channel, the Smithsonian Channel, NPR, NBC, CBS, ABC, and several private production companies. He has won a National AIA Design Award, a Presidential Design Award, numerous regional AIA Design Awards, the National AIA 25 Year Award, the Virginia Distinguished Achievement Award, and the AIA Silver Medal. On the occasion of the 150th anniversary of the AIA, the Vietnam Veterans Memorial was cited as one of the top ten designs in its history. Lecky is a member of the AIA College of Fellows.
